- The distance between Tauranga, New Zealand and La Quiaca Obs, Argentina is approximately 10,753 km or 6,682 mi.
- To reach Tauranga in this distance one would set out from La Quiaca Obs bearing 224.6° or SW and follow the great circles arc to approach Tauranga bearing 304.7° or NW .
- Tauranga has a marine west coast climate (Cfb) whereas La Quiaca Obs has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Tauranga is in or near the warm temperate thorn steppe biome whereas La Quiaca Obs is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 4.6 °C (8.3°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 0.9 °C (1.6°F) more in Tauranga. The continentality subtype is barely hyperoceanic for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 958.3 mm (37.7 in) more which is equivalent to 958.3 l/m² (23.52 US gal/ft²) or 9,583,000 l/ha (1,024,486 US gal/ac) more. About 3 6/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 15.1° lower in Tauranga than in La Quiaca Obs.
